In unfortunate news, Kentucky’s own Chuck Taylor’s career-ending injury angle on TV is true and it just storyline according to Fightful

Chuck Taylor's career may be over.

Recently, Trent split from Best Friends, and it was revealed that Chuck Taylor's injuries that have kept him sidelined may be career ending. On the Fightful Select discord, we revealed that this isn't just kayfabe, and there are no plans for Chuck Taylor to wrestle again at the moment. However, we've learned more.

Taylor had his first match in six months on an April edition of AEW Rampage against Trent in a Parking Lot Brawl, and we're told he was well aware of the extent of his injuries at that point. Sources on the roster said that Chuck wanted to have the match, as it could have been his last. In addition, Fightful's Sean Ross Sapp has learned that Chuck Taylor has been training as a coach/producer for months.
